Transferring ownership of a GitHub App

You can transfer ownership of a GitHub App to another user or organization.

  1. In the upper-right corner of any page, click your profile photo, then click Settings.

  2. In the left sidebar, click Developer settings.

  3. In the left sidebar, click GitHub Apps.

  4. Select the GitHub App whose ownership you want to transfer.

  5. In the left sidebar, click Advanced.

  6. Click Transfer ownership.

  7. Under "Type the name of the GitHub App to confirm", type the name of the GitHub App you want to transfer.

  8. Under "New owner's GitHub username or organization name", type the name of the user or organization you want to transfer the GitHub App to.

  9. Click Transfer this GitHub App.
